Trying to build a bank roll, limit or no limit?
I have a pretty small bank roll and want to try and build it on the lower levels. I'm just not sure whether i should play limit or no limit. Which is eaiser to build a bank roll at lower levels? Does it even matter?

Re: Trying to build a bank roll, limit or no limit?
If you feel you're better at one game, then play that. If not, I would suggest limit, just because there is more good information in books and articles, and it might be easier to learn.
Edit: Also, BONUS WHORE. If you're playing micro limits and not clearing a bonus, you're giving up a lot of money. |

[/ QUOTE ] Check out this link from bonuswhores.com for the estimated clearing rate for bonuses. Also check their main page for a current list of bonuses. Party and Empire (just to name two) usually have a montly reload that clears at about $5 per 100 hands at $.50/$1. It's usually a max of $100 for the bonus. I've cleared bonuses at both those sites in each of the last 3-4 months ($250 last month from just those two). You might also want to check in on the Internet Bonuses forum here on 2+2 occasionally. Bonuses are a huge part of bankroll building for beginning players, and you definitely want to take full advantage of them. |
